Don't have enough posts to add links yet, but according to the German fiat500 blog they've upgraded the B&M computer's memory (and changed the option code from 4J3 to 65W). The option code for the dash port has changed as well from 54K to 68R. The claim is that the TomTom B&M link-up will only work with the upgraded computer.

Do you need to have a car with the dashboard connection to use the full functionality of this or could you use it via the traditional suctioned-to-the-windsreen route?

You'll be able to use the suction adaptor if you don't have the dash port - the video shows the TomTom works with all functions even if you take it out of the port.

One word of warning though - in the Misc/Navigation section there is a thread where someone with a dash port couldn't get the TomTom working (and neither could the Fiat garage)....it seemed that his car was built just before the July 2010 change and therefore was told the Blue&Me Tomtom wouldn't work fully (and got his money back).
